摘要: ==1. String、StringBuilder和StringBuffer异同== 相同点:底层都是通过char数组实现的 不同点: String对象一旦创建,其值是不能修改的,如果要修改,会重新开辟内存空间来存储修改之后的对象;而StringBuffer和StringBuilder对象的值是可以 阅读全文
posted @ 2023-03-28 23:39 流浪猫老大 阅读(39) 评论(0) 推荐(0)
摘要: 对象内存管理介绍 编译好的java程序需要运行在JVM中;JVM为java程序提供并管理所需要的内存空间:“栈”、“堆”、“方法区”三个区域,分别用于存储不同的数据。 堆 存储new关键字所创建的对象。存储成员变量。 访问对象需要一个引用变量,当一个对象没有任何的引用时,即视为被废的对象,属于被回收 阅读全文
posted @ 2023-03-28 18:51 流浪猫老大 阅读(42) 评论(0) 推荐(0)
摘要: /*设置对静态资源的访问放行*/ @Configuration public class SpringMvcSupport extends WebMvcConfigurationSupport { @Override protected void addResourceHandlers(Resour 阅读全文
posted @ 2023-03-28 09:28 流浪猫老大 阅读(20) 评论(0) 推荐(0)
摘要: REST简介 REST,表现形式状态转换 REST风格描述资源的访问形式 按照REST风格来访问资源叫做RESTful 按照REST风格访问资源时使用行为动作区分对资源进行了何种操作 POST >增加 DELETE >删除 PUT >修改 GET >查询 RESTful快速开发(标准开发) 实体类U 阅读全文
posted @ 2023-03-27 23:42 流浪猫老大 阅读(25) 评论(0) 推荐(0)
摘要: 抽象类/方法 用abstract修饰的类或方法 用extends单继承 抽象类中可以有抽象方法和普通方法。 抽象方法必须在抽象类中 不能new这个抽象类,只能靠子类去继承实现:约束! 示例: abstract class A{//定义一个抽象类 public void fun(){//普通方法 Sy 阅读全文
posted @ 2023-03-27 20:11 流浪猫老大 阅读(101) 评论(0) 推荐(0)